4.0 out of 5 stars Tiny and accurate, August 5, 2005
I was surprised by just how tiny this pedometer is! It is also accurate: each time I walk I count 100 steps to make sure it is in a good position and reading well, and it has not disappointed me yet. This is a very basic pedometer that counts only steps and miles, so if that is all you need, this one is great for the price!

5.0 out of 5 stars great price, small, accurate, April 30, 2006
I've been using this model for about a year. I have to place mine further back than they recommended for accurate readings. Mine is on my hip (when my left arm is hanging limp, it is right next to my arm)and it reads accurately. I like it because it is very small and unobtrusive - I wear it all day. Recommended.

5.0 out of 5 stars Pedometer with lease -- inexpensive, February 22, 2006
I had lost three other pedometers. I found this one "/with leash" and have had an excellent experience. The leash must be wrapped over and around my belt, around the pedometer and clamped onto a belt loop -- very successful. Before I wrapped it, the pedometer fell off the belt and gave no reading. Swinging pedometers don't register!

2.0 out of 5 stars You get What you Pay For, March 7, 2007
This pedometer is not very reliable. It is very inaccurate in its count. It counts a step at the littlest movement. I put it on counted out a hundred steps and checked it and it said 260. Just moving it to look at it recorded more steps. If you want something really accurate spend more money.

1.0 out of 5 stars Cheap, Cheap, Cheap, March 19, 2007
By 
This pedometer is so cheap it isn't worth the $1.88 pricetag. Unless you want to cheat yourself, this is not the pedomter for you. You gain 20 steps just putting it on your pants, then walking to my co-workers desk five steps from mine I gained about 30 steps. By the end of my work day I had apparently walked 11,953 steps that I mostly acquired turning in my office chair, and I won't even go on to say how many steps you gain driving in your car. On top of all this, the company wouldn't refund me on the pedometers I ordered for my co-workers.
